The Noise 3D node

When to use it

3D noise whose basis is picked at runtime through the Noise Type pin. Wire a Noise Type selector, or any int source, and swap between Perlin, Simplex and Value without rewiring anything.

Those three are the whole list. White Noise and Cellular Noise are separate nodes and this pin cannot reach them.

Worth it when the basis is genuinely data-driven or you are comparing two of them side by side. When it is not, the fixed nodes say on the canvas which noise you are getting, and six months later that matters.

Pins

Pin Type Description
Frequency Number How tight the pattern is. Higher numbers give you finer, busier detail.
OffsetX Number Slide the pattern along X.
OffsetY Number Slide the pattern along Y.
OffsetZ Number Slide the pattern along Z.
Seed Whole Number Change this for a different pattern at the same settings. The same seed always gives you the same noise.
NoiseType Choice Which flavour of noise to use. Wire a Noise Type node in to swap it from the graph.
Pin Type Description
Result Number The noise here. Roughly -1 to 1.
